More than 1,800 customers affected by power outages in the Pontiac

The weather conditions of the last day, composed of strong winds and heavy snow, caused blackouts in several sectors in the Outaouais, including the Pontiac. 1,858 Hydro-Québec customers were deprived of electricity in the MRC Pontiac. Otter Lake was the most affected municipality with 855 customers, the Municipality of Thorne also had 192 customers without electricity. Several teams are mobilized in the field to repair the breakdowns. It could take several hours to restore power in some areas where the network has been more damaged or in places that are difficult to access, according to Hydro-Quebec.
